From a tool that spends so much time polishing every UI detail, this window is very unexpected.

What is really a choice here? I cannot not update. I can either do it now, in which case, why not do it automatically? Or I can choose “next launch,” but how am I supposed to know whether I will want to update at some indefinite point in the future?

Startup is also the worst time to show a window like this. If I open Figma, that means I want to do something, and this is guaranteed to get in my way.

If a window like this absolutely has to be shown, show it at shutdown. But the rest of the apps have figured out background updates, so why can’t Figma?

Don’t put checkmark on a button. Checkmark means “Saved, done”, not “Press to save” (in the screenshot, settings are NOT saved)

It’s always funny to me when a website has to explain what to do with it because there are no obvious controls or visible content. That’s a problem of your own creation.

It’s even funnier when the interaction icon itself is confusing enough that it needs explanatory text beside it. Choose a better icon, or just use the text.

All that said, in this specific example, the choice of an arrow to represent a tap is very unconventional.
